Regular Expressions 101

Sponsors

Library entries

1
pcre

sdf

sdf
Submitted by sdf - 8 years ago
1
pcre

asdasdasd

no description available
Submitted by anonymous - 8 years ago
1
pcre

parser

no description available
Submitted by anonymous - 8 years ago
1
pcre

test

no description available
Submitted by anonymous - 8 years ago
1
pcre

Subquery

no description available
Submitted by anonymous - 8 years ago
1
pcre

LGC regex

no description available
Submitted by anonymous - 8 years ago
1
pcre

LGC regex

FIX
Submitted by anonymous - 8 years ago
1
python

RFC 3936

Parses URIs according to RFC3936
Submitted by anonymous - 8 years ago
1
python

GDI Prüfung 20.01.2012

no description available
Submitted by anonymous - 8 years ago
1
pcre

cvdfd

no description available
Submitted by anonymous - 8 years ago
1
pcre

no 666

no description available
Submitted by anonymous - 8 years ago
1
pcre

bsah_7

no description available
Submitted by anonymous - 8 years ago
1
pcre

-v, —invert-match

no description available
Submitted by anonymous - 8 years ago
1
pcre

phone number (FR)

no description available
Submitted by anonymous - 8 years ago
1
pcre

qwe

qweqwe
Submitted by qwe - 8 years ago

Textmate Snippet Variable Capture

Vote

1

Regular Expression
pcre

/
(\$) # Regexp for textmate dynamic variables #TM_( # BUNDLE_SUPPORT|COMMENT_(?:END|MODE|START)|CURRENT_(?:LINE|WORD)|DIRECTORY|FILE(?:NAME|PATH)| # LINE_(?:INDEX|NUMBER)|PROJECT_DIRECTORY|SCOPE|SELECTED_(?:FILE[S]?|TEXT)|SOFT_TABS|SUPPORT_PATH|TAB_SIZE #) (?: # BASIC # BASIC: Variable name, no brackets (?:(TM_[A-Z]+(?:_[A-Z]+)*)|([\d]))(?!\{) | # BRACKETED ([\{]) # BRACKETED: Variable name (?:(TM_[A-Z]+(?:_[A-Z]+)*)|([\d])) # BRACKETED: Post variable name expression (?: # Default keyword, single ([:].+?(?=[\}])) | # Default keyword, options ([\|].+?[\|](?=[\}])) | # Regular expression (?: ([\/]) (.+?(?=\/)) ([\/]) (.+?(?=\/)) ([\/]) # Flags # Not sure how to validate fully without back references? ([imx]{3}) (?=\}) ) | (?: ([\/]) ([^\/\}]+?) ( (?<![\\]{2}) [\/] ) ([^\/\}]+?) ( (?<![\\]{2}) [\/] ) # Flags # Not sure how to validate fully without back references? ([imx]{3}) ) | # Match to bracket (.+?(?=[\}]))? )? ([\}]) )
/
gmxX

Description

Loading markdown...
Submitted by disk0 <www.github.com/disco0> - 2 years ago